Querciabella in Maremma Mongrana Toscana 2008 -Mongrana is the quintessential expression of the colors, sights and sounds of the Maremma region: fruity and intense, fresh and embracing. The wine takes its name and its character from that of the noble family of knights depicted by the Italian Renaissance poet Ludovico Ariosto in his epic masterpiece Orlando Furioso.
WS 88 This attractive red features dried strawberry and light cedar aromas and flavors. Medium-bodied, with fine tannins. Lovely now. Best from 2011 through 2015. -James Suckling, Wine Spectator, September 30, 2010, Score: 88
